Feyre Archeron Costume
Embody the High Lady of the Night Court with starry elegance.
Feyre Archeron is the fierce protagonist of Sarah J. Maas's A Court of Thorns and Roses series. Fans choose this costume to channel her transformation into the High Lady of the Night Court. The look features an elegant midnight-blue or black starry gown, a delicate silver crown, and her signature hand tattoo.

What you need for a Feyre Archeron costume

Midnight blue or black gown
A flowing maxi dress made of chiffon or velvet, preferably with silver star embroidery or subtle sequins.
DIY: Use a plain black maxi dress and add silver fabric paint or stick-on star decals.
Silver celestial crown
A delicate silver tiara or crown featuring star, moon, or leafy branch motifs.
DIY: Cut a crown shape from silver craft foam or bend silver wire into star shapes.
Night Court hand tattoo
A black swirling mandala temporary tattoo for the left hand and forearm.
DIY: Draw the swirling patterns on your left hand and forearm using a fine-tip black liquid eyeliner.
Silver jewelry
Simple, delicate silver rings and small drop earrings to complement the crown.
DIY: Use any simple silver jewelry you already own.
Black flat shoes
Comfortable black ballet flats or strappy sandals that sit discreetly under the gown.
DIY: Use any dark, comfortable flats.

How to put it together
- 1
Put on the midnight blue or black starry gown, adjusting the fit and neckline.
- 2
Apply the temporary black swirl tattoo to your left hand and forearm, or draw it carefully using waterproof liquid eyeliner.
- 3
Style your hair into loose, romantic waves, pinning the top half back.
- 4
Place the silver celestial crown securely on your head, using bobby pins to keep it in place.
- 5
Put on the delicate silver earrings and stack simple silver rings on your right hand.
- 6
Finish the look with simple, natural makeup and step into your black flats or sandals.
Makeup & hair
Style your hair in long, loose brown waves with the top half pinned back. Keep makeup natural with a soft smoky eye, glowing skin, and a neutral lip color.

Tips
- Use setting spray over the hand tattoo to prevent it from smudging onto your dress throughout the night.
- If your dress doesn't have stars, fabric-safe glitter spray can add a subtle, magical shimmer.
- Choose comfortable flats or sandals, as the long gown will cover your feet anyway.
Feyre Archeron costume FAQ
- What does Feyre wear as High Lady?
- She typically wears elegant, flowing gowns in shades of black, midnight blue, or deep grey, often adorned with silver embroidery, stars, and a delicate crown.
- How do you do Feyre's hand tattoo?
- You can use a temporary tattoo sheet featuring mandala or swirling patterns, or draw it yourself using a waterproof black liquid eyeliner pen.
- What color is Feyre's hair?
- Feyre has long, golden-brown hair, which is often styled in loose waves or half-up braids.
Did you know? Feyre's bargain tattoo on her left hand is one of her most recognizable features, representing her magical bond with Rhysand, the High Lord of the Night Court.
